Without appropriate power, your water heating unit will not function. The initial point to do when your water all of a sudden stops working is to validate that it isn't a power trouble. Inspect if the fuse is blown out or the circuit breaker tripped.
Examine the Burner in the Water Heater: If it's not a power issue, then attempt checking out your burner if it is still functioning. Examine each of your burner to ensure the trouble isn't with any one of them. If any one of them is damaged, change that part and afterwards inspect whether the warm water is back on.
Check Your Thermostat: If your water heater still isn't functioning or the water coming out isn't warm enough, you may need to examine the temperature level settings on your upper thermostat. This need to assist heat the water.
Call A Specialist: If after changing all defective components as well as resetting your temperature, the hot water heater still isn't working, you might need to speak to an professional plumbing for a specialist opinion. The trouble with your heating unit could be that the cold and hot taps have been switched over or it may be undersized for the amount of warm water required in your home. Whatever the situation might be, a specialist plumber would assist fix the trouble.

Plumbing Tips That Are Handy To Anybody



Great pipes upkeep is reasonably easy, but failing to keep up with it can imply expensive fixings. Below are some excellent ways you can take care of your plumbing, either yourself or with the help of a licensed professional. Take care of your house currently and also it will certainly beneift you in the future.

When you wash your hands, be sure that you have not left any kind of soap on the tap deals with. What people do not know is that leaving soap on these components can trigger fixtures to wear away. Simply take two secs after you are done washing your hands to remove excess soap from the takes care of.

Plunging is not the only means to unclog a troublesome bathroom. If the water in the basin is resting reduced as well as you recognize there's a blockage, attempt dropping warm water straight into the container with a little of elevation, to use adequate force to assist move along the obstruction.

As tempting as it may be to try and also save on the heating expense, maintain your heater established no lower than 55 degrees over the winter season to avoid inside pipes from cold. If you have pipelines situated in an exceedingly cool cellar, take into consideration running a space heater in the cellar, however just when it can be looked at often.

Utilize a hairdryer to thaw frozen pipes, after you shut down the water to your house. A hairdryer will delicately warm the pipeline and also thaw the ice without triggering considerable damage to the pipeline. Shutting down the water first means that if the pipeline is damaged, there will be no thrill of water right into the house.

Prior to starting any kind of plumbing project by yourself be sure to do a lot of research. There are lots of resources offered to assist you in comprehending your pipes system as well as aid you to avoid numerous usual mistakes made by do-it-yourself amateurs. Reading about other people's blunders can make the distinction of saving or losing money.

Drain the debris from all-time low of your warm water heater twice a year to keep the hot water heater working at its optimal levels. Just open the drainpipe shutoff as well as enable the water to run out into a container up until the water runs clear. Then close the drain valve.

If your pipelines are prone to cold, allow the water flow continuously in at least one faucet during weather that is below freezing. This will certainly decrease the opportunities that the pipelines will ice up as well as leave you without water. If water is continuously running through the pipelines as well as dripping out of a faucet, the pipelines are less most likely to freeze.

If you have troubles with a sluggish drain, there are easier things you can do apart from removing the pipelines to clean it. There are specific devices made just for this function that you put into the drain to loosen the clog so it removes or grab it as well as remove it completely.
